Insurance Advisor in Melamuri

All Filters:

View Map List Map View
  • Locality: Melamuri
  • Subcategories: Insurance Advisor
LIC Senior Agent in Melamuri, Palakkad
LIC Senior Agent

Melamuri, Palakkad